If packing up your educational materials and swag feels more like a chore than an opportunity, try some of these strategies to rejuvenate your trade show marketing.


Are you starting to feel like making an appearance at trade shows is less like a part of promoting your business and more like some twisted sequel to Office Space? Peter Cohen of SaaS Marketing Strategy Advisors has a few ideas that will breathe some life into your appearance and help your bottom line.

It starts with not being so passive in the whole process. Don’t just sit at your booth and wait, but instead get active. Giving a talk, hosting a dinner or cocktail hour, and even sponsoring the event are great ways to promote your brand. And don’t forget to give careful consideration to the location of the trade shows you’re attending.
